Ross Fountain
Ross Fountain is a cast-iron fountain located in Princes Street Gardens, Edinburgh, United Kingdom. Built in 1872, the garden-side fountain depicts science, arts, poetry, and industry. With its intricate design and rich history, Ross Fountain is a popular tourist attraction in Edinburgh and a must-visit for anyone exploring the city. The fountain is open every day from 7 AM to 10 PM, and dogs are allowed on the premises. Nearby, visitors can find food and drink options as well as toilets.
